The Versatility of the Saree: From Formal Events to Casual Chic

The saree, a representation of Indian heritage and femininity, transcends restrictions. It's a garment renowned for its grace, flexibility to various occasions, from formal events to relaxed chic. A saree can be styled in numerous ways, embodying the wearer's personality.

For formal occasions, a saree adorned with complex embroidery, luxurious fabrics like silk or crepe, and dazzling embellishments projects an air of poise. On the other hand, for a more comfortable look, a delicate saree in a light shade, paired with minimal accessories, projects a sense of easygoing style.
